For decades, the tech industry has been synonymous with a specific archetype: the brilliant, often introverted, highly analytical engineer who thrives in solitude, meticulously crafting intricate systems. We’ve celebrated the logic gate, the perfect algorithm, the flawless syntax. And for good reason – this approach has built the digital world we inhabit today. From the earliest operating systems to the complex AI models of modern times, technical precision has been paramount. Engineering education focuses heavily on problem-solving through logical deduction, mathematical rigor, and structured thinking. This emphasis has fostered environments where quantitative metrics reign supreme, where lines of code, bug counts, and processing speeds are the ultimate arbiters of success. The hiring process, too, often mirrors this philosophy, with whiteboard interviews testing algorithmic prowess and theoretical knowledge, designed to filter for the sharpest, most analytical minds.
However, as technology has matured and permeated every aspect of human life, a subtle but significant shift has begun. Products are no longer just tools; they are experiences. Software isn’t just functional; it’s intuitive, emotional, and often deeply personal. The user experience (UX) has evolved from a niche concern to a central pillar of product development. Companies realized that even the most technically brilliant software would fail if users found it confusing, frustrating, or simply unappealing to interact with. This growing focus on the human element started to expose a gap: while traditional engineering excelled at building what worked, it sometimes struggled with building what felt right, what resonated, or what truly connected with users on an emotional level.
